Ok...I just installed new leaf springs on my 1981 C10 stepside and it is still sagging. What is the problem? Is the frame twisted? It is about an inch lower on the driver's side and it is very annoying. Also the bed looks slightly twisted with the lower end being the driver's side. Should I replace the front coils too? Thanks!

park somewhere nice and level, measure from the floor to the frame and see where and how much you are short. You could also swap springs from side to side
